View Game"Flix & Chill" is a dating simulator where you aim to win over your date for a romantic evening. Through conversation and activities, players must navigate various choices to create a successful "Flix and Chill" experience. The game offers multiple endings based on your decisions, providing replayability and a test of your dating skills.
View Game"Fears to Fathom: Norwood Hitchhike" is a narrative-driven psychological horror game where you play as a hitchhiker in a small, eerie town filled with secrets and supernatural occurrences. The game features a unique day and night cycle that affects the story and the behaviors of the non-playable characters. Your choices and interactions will determine the outcome of the game, leading to multiple endings.
View Game"Schastye" is a single-player Horror Interactive Fiction game, set in 2004 Nizhnewartovsk, Russia. The game takes you through the story of a car mechanic, with a good plot inspired by Lovecraft and Castaneda. It features an atmosphere of the early Russian 00s, unique music, and localization in English, German, and Russian.
